Product differentiation in economics and marketing refers to the practice of setting one good or service apart from others to increase its appeal to a specific target market. This entails setting it out from both products made by other companies and other offerings from the same company.
The trait or characteristics that set your product or service apart for your target market are known as product differentiation. It helps you set yourself apart from your competitors and boosts brand loyalty, sales, and growth.

What is a newsprint?
Newspapers, other periodicals, and advertising materials are most frequently printed on newsprint, a cheap, non-archival paper made primarily of wood pulp. It was created in 1844 by Charles Fenerty in Nova Scotia, Canada, and often has an off-white cast. It is made to be used in printing presses that use large webs of paper rather than single sheets of paper, such as web offset, letterpress, and flexographic.
Publishers and printers prefer newsprint because it is relatively inexpensive (in comparison to paper grades used for glossy magazines and sales brochures), sturdy (enough to run through contemporary high-speed web printing presses), and can accept four-color printing at qualities suitable for standard newspapers.

Why would a borrower get a cosigner for a loan?
If the principal borrower defaults on a loan, the co-signer agrees to assume repayment of the debt.
Why would someone co-sign for a loan?
When you cosign for someone, you agree to be held accountable for the loan, lease, or other contract should the primary borrower be unable to make the required payments.
Everything for which you cosign will appear on your credit record as if it were your own, which, depending on your credit history, may have an influence on your credit ratings.
What distinguishes a cosigner from a guarantor?
The lease is signed by a cosigner and guarantor who both agree to be responsible for paying the rent. Whereas a guarantor is only obligated to make payments if the principal borrower is unable or unwilling to do so, a cosigner is accountable from the moment they sign the loan.

Research has shown that the scenarios of things in the Nepalese market. The market under review here is called the Kalimati fruit and vegetable market and it is located at Kathmandu, Nepal.
What is the Kalimati fruit and vegetable market about?Kalimati fruit and vegetable market is known to be the largest wholesale market that is known to often sell agricultural products in the country of Nepal.
One can find this market in Kathmandu, Nepal. it is said to be maintained by the Kalimati Fruit and Vegetable Market Development.
This market was set up in 1987 and as at that time, it was known to be a wholesale center run by the Nepal government and it was said to be set up by United Nation Capital Development Fund.
The sellers here are known to sell lowest of five kilograms and it also has a retail market for small traders to sell their products.
Study has shown that it has 425 wholesaler, 65 retail and also about 27 fish shops that can be found the market.

One way to achieve customer alchemy is through cross-selling, which involves offering and selling more products and services to existing customers and increasing the retailer's share of wallet with these customers.
What is cross-selling? Cross-selling is a sales strategy in which the seller offers customers related goods or services to a previously bought product. A salesman could attempt to sell a laptop and suggest a laptop sleeve or case to protect the laptop or a charger to keep the battery charged. Cross-selling is a profitable strategy for retailers because it increases sales and the revenue of each transaction. Cross-selling is a sales strategy that benefits retailers because it increases sales and the revenue of each transaction. This technique is based on the assumption that if the customer is already interested in buying one product, there is a good possibility that they may be interested in purchasing complementary items. Therefore, it is always advised to cross-sell at the time of the initial purchase.

When the economy is at Zero Lower Bounds (ZLB), the central bank aims to encourage spending and investment, as individuals and businesses anticipate higher prices.
At the ZLB, the central bank faces challenges in implementing traditional monetary policy measures, such as lowering interest rates, to stimulate the economy. By increasing inflation expectations, the central bank can influence future price levels and inflation, thereby encouraging borrowing, spending, and investment. Higher inflation expectations can lead to a decline in actual interest rates, making borrowing and investment more attractive. This helps to counter deflationary pressures and stimulates economic activity.
In a ZLB environment, where nominal interest rates cannot be reduced further, a decrease in costs (represented by ξ) may not have a significant impact on stimulating the economy. With interest rates already at their lower bound, businesses and individuals may not be inclined to borrow or invest even if costs decrease. Therefore, the potential positive effects of cost reduction on the economy may be limited.
In normal times, higher government spending (G) can lead to crowding out. This occurs when increased government borrowing puts upward pressure on interest rates, making it more expensive for the private sector to borrow. As a result, businesses may reduce their investment, leading to a decrease in overall economic activity. This is referred to as crowding-out because government spending crowds out private sector investment.
When the economy is at the ZLB, the potential for crowding out due to higher government spending is reduced. Since interest rates are already at or near zero, there is limited room for interest rates to rise in response to increased government borrowing. Consequently, the usual crowding-out effect is mitigated, and higher government spending can have a more direct impact on stimulating the economy by increasing aggregate demand and supporting economic activity.

The principal tax advantage provided by a nonqualified deferred annuity is: b. tax-deferred accumulation.
With a nonqualified deferred annuity, the earnings on your investment grow tax-deferred, meaning you don't have to pay taxes on the growth until you start taking withdrawals. This allows your investment to potentially grow more quickly since you're not paying taxes on the earnings each year.
Let me break it down step by step:
1. Nonqualified: This means that the annuity is not part of a qualified retirement plan, such as an IRA or 401(k). Nonqualified annuities are typically purchased with after-tax money, and there are no contribution limits like with qualified plans.
2. Deferred: This means that taxes on the earnings are postponed until a later date. While your investment is growing within the annuity, you won't have to pay taxes on the earnings each year. This can be advantageous because it allows your investment to compound and potentially grow more quickly.
3. Annuity: An annuity is a financial product offered by insurance companies. It is a contract between you and the insurance company, where you make payments (premiums) in exchange for future income payments. Annuities can be used as a retirement savings vehicle.
Overall, the tax-deferred accumulation feature of a nonqualified deferred annuity allows you to potentially maximize your investment growth by postponing taxes on the earnings until you start taking withdrawals. However, it's important to consider the specific terms and conditions of the annuity, as well as any potential fees or surrender charges, before making a decision.
